Почему моя сортировка по дате сортируется по алфавиту, а не по возрастанию.Jquery DataTables - PullRequest
0 голосов
/ 09 апреля 2011

У меня есть дата, и моя дата сортируется в начале от самой новой к самой старой. Когда я нажимаю на вкладку сортировки, она сортируется по алфавиту. Как я могу сортировать его от самого нового к старому, когда я нажимаю на сортировку. Я пробовал aoColumns и asSorting и ao ColumnDefs, и я в тупике.

Я сортирую дату по убыванию в моем контроллере.

var coupons = couponRepository.GetList(c => c.TenantId == tenant.ID).OrderByDescending(c => c.RedemptionDate);

Мой код инициализации:

$(document).ready(function () {
        //Grid
        $(".gridView").dataTable({
         "bJQueryUI": true,
         "sPaginationType": "full_numbers",
         "aoColumnDefs": [
               { "asSorting": ["desc", "asc"], "aTargets": [4] }
         ]
});
});

Спасибо:)

1 Ответ

1 голос
/ 10 апреля 2011

Исходя из вашего кода, я предполагаю, что вы используете код, расположенный по адресу http://datatables.net, если это так, я предлагаю вам проверить перечисленные плагины http://www.datatables.net/plug-ins/sorting Есть плагин, позволяющий сортировать по датам .

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...